DSC Power Series Keypads
PowerSeries high-quality, slim-profile keypads use advanced plastics technology to achieve a clean, unobtrusive look that homeowners welcome and installers will appreciate for their easy programming and installation. The keypads feature an input/output terminal that can be programmed to operate as a zone input, programmable output or as a low temperature sensor. The keypads also include adjustable backlit keys that address low-light situations and five programmable keys for simple onebutton activation of system functions. PK5500/ RFK5500 64-zone full-message keypads support eight languages, global partition status and full, 32-character programmable phrases.

NetFLOW Hybrid, IP & Megapixel Intelligent Surveillance Solution
NetFLOW IP is a state of the art Video transmission and recording solution that supports a wide variety of systems and hardware. NetFLOW supports Instant Video Analysis with features like Missing Object Detection, Foreign Object Insertion, Signal Loss and Motion Detection. NetFLOW can be used interactively with up to three monitors viewing a searching simultaneously between all screens. VistaKey-SK Access Control Starter Kit User Guide
Congratulations on your ownership of a UL-approved ADEMCO VistaKey-SK Access Control Unit. The VistaKey-SK, interfaced to your security system, delivers a combination of access control capabilities with fire detection, intrusion detection, and hold-up systems. When connected to the control panel, the VistaKey-SK can operate the control panel and can provide access control to the protected premises. The VistaKey-SK: Helps to reduce unwanted alarms caused by improper keypad operation by simplifying operation through the use of a card-swipe reader or wireless fob. Aids in reducing operational costs by eliminating the need to re-key caused by employee turnover. Helps to improve security by controlling access of individuals to specific areas in the protected premises. Assists in streamlining security operations by monitoring and recording user activity at a single location. Helps to minimize security investments by integrating access control, intrusion detection, and early-warning fire detection. When the VistaKey-SK is interfaced to your security system,additional commands and operational capabilities are added to yoursystem. This guide describes these additional commands andoperational capabilities, and should be used with your existingsecurity system User Guide.
VISTA-32FB / VISTA-128FB Commercial Fire and Burglary Partitioned Security System with Scheduling
Your Honeywell security system consists of a main control panel, at least one keypad, and various sensors strategically positioned throughout the premises. The system offers you three forms of protection: burglary, fire andemergency. The keypad provides full control of system operation. The system uses microcomputer technology to monitor all protection zones and system status and provides appropriate information for display on the keypad(s) used with the system, and initiates appropriate alarms. Your system may also have been programmed to automatically transmit alarm or status messages over the phone lines to a central alarm monitoring station. This manual is designed to help you become comfortable operating your system. Each function is explained in step-by-step detail. We recommend you read the SYSTEM OVERVIEW section to become familiar with the terminology and the basic features of the system. NOTE: All references in this manual for number of zones, user codes, partitions, VistaKey modules, the master partition and the event log capacity, use the VISTA-128FB’s features. All other features are identical for both panels.Also, all procedures in this guide for entering zone numbers or user numbers show 3-digit entries, which is valid for the VISTA-128FB. For the VISTA-32FB these entries are only 2-digits.

ADEMCO LYNXR-EN Security System User Guide
General InformationThis system offers you three forms of protection: burglary, fire, and emergency, depending on the configuration of your system. The system consists of a master keypad for controlling system operation, various wireless sensors that provide perimeter and interior burglary protection, and optional smoke or combustion detectors to provide early fire warning. In addition, optional wireless keypads may have been installed to allow you to control the system away from the master keypad. The system may also be controlled from a remote telephone and can be used as a speaker phone.The system uses microcomputer technology to monitor all protection zones and system status, display appropriate information on the keypad display, and initiate appropriate alarms. Your system may also have been programmed to automatically send alarm or status messages over the phone lines to a central alarm monitoring station, and may also be capable of two-way voice communication with the central station.
